Target Corporation

Recall #F-1311-2018 · Initiated 2018-03-27

What happened
Target is recalling Market Pantry Thin Cut Fries (26 oz bags) sold in Hawaii because the shipping container wasn't kept at the right temperature during transport from California. This temperature break could have allowed bacteria or spoilage to develop in the product.
Who is at risk
Anyone who purchased this product in Hawaii should be concerned, as the temperature exposure could affect food safety for all consumers.
What to do
Check your freezer for this product (UPC 85239011812). If you have it, do not eat it—throw it away or return it to Target for a refund. Contact Target customer service if you have questions about your purchase.
Product
26OZ MARKET PANTRY THIN CUT FRIES UPC: 85239011812 Target item number: 270-1-81
Reason for recall
Shipping container from CA to HI was not held at proper temperature which could cause food items to be contaminated with spoilage organisms or pathogens
Quantity affected
2652 retail units total
Distribution
HI
Lot / code info
All product purchased at Target store T2780, Honolulu, HI from March 23 through March 27, 2018.
Voluntary / mandated
Voluntary: Firm initiated

Recall classification

Remote probability of serious adverse health consequences, or temporary reversible consequences.
